Pumping water out of the water tray:
Fig. 20: The water pump serves for suction cleaning of the
remainig water in the water reservoir. The water drain works
through gravity.
1. Place the water pump [1] on lowest shelf [5].
2. Feed the inlet hose [4] through a whole [7] of the lowest the
shelf to the water reservoir [8].
3. Prepare a bucket [2].
4. Suck the water, therefore pump the water pump using the hand
grip [6] about four times until water flows in the outlet hose.
5. Let the water run into the bucket [2] through gravity.
6. Wipe out the rests of the water at the floor plate of the water
reservoir.

WARNING – Electric shock!
Contact with current-carrying components may
cause a lethal electric shock.
Prior to cleaning and disinfection work, discon-
nect the device from the power supply!
Turn the device off using the power switch.
Unplug power connector and protect it
against accidental reconnection.
Check to see if the device is deenergized.
CAUTION! – Health hazard!
The surfaces of the work space may be conta-
minated. Contact with contaminated cleaning
liquids may cause infections. Disinfectants may
contain harmful substances.
When cleaning and disinfecting, always obser-
ve the safety instructions and hygiene
regulations!
Wear safety gloves.
Wear safety glasses.
Wear mouth and respiratory system protec-
tion gear to protect the mucous
membranes.
Observe the safety instructions of the ma-
nufacturer of the disinfectant and of the hy-
giene experts.
